Turkey buys $ 1B worth of military equipment from Russia

Turkey's military orders from Russia have reached $ 1 billion.

Axar.az reports that the statement came from Dmitry Shugayev, director of Russia's Federal Service for Military-Technical Cooperation.

"Today, we can say that Turkey's portfolio of orders for Russian equipment is estimated at $ 1 billion," Shugayev told Ekoturk TV.
